Pickup included
Our staff will be waiting for you at the San Antonio Pier, holding a clear sign with your name or group name for easy identification. Once you meet, your private transfer to Santiago International Airport will begin.
The drive takes approximately 2 hours, following the main highway through the scenic Central Valley of Chile, where you can enjoy views of vineyards and rural landscapes.
Upon arrival, you’ll be dropped off directly at the departure area of the airport, where your driver will assist you and ensure everything is in order before saying goodbye — completing your journey with comfort and satisfaction.

San Antonio is generally safe for tourists, but petty crime such as pickpocketing can occur in crowded areas. Be cautious of your surroundings and keep valuables secure.
